// RUN: %swift -i -parse-stdlib %s | FileCheck %s
import Foundation
// === Make various things string-interpolable ===
import swift
extension String {
init(x: ContiguousUTF16Slice) {
var a: NSString = x
self = String(a)
}
init(x: OpaqueUTF16Slice) {
var a: NSString = x
self = String(a)
}
init(x: NewString) {
switch x.representation {
case .Contiguous(var rep):
self = String(rep)
case .Opaque(var rep):
self = String(rep)
}
}
}
// ==== Tests =====
func hexAddr(x: DynamicLookup) -> String {
return hexAddr(Builtin.addressof(&x))
}
func hexAddr(x: Builtin.RawPointer) -> String {
var p = UnsafePointer<UInt64>(x)
return "@0x" + p.get().format('x', "")
}
func repr(x: NSString) -> String {
return "NSString\(hexAddr(x)) = \"\(x)\""
}
func repr(x: OpaqueUTF16Slice) -> String {
return "OpaqueUTF16Slice("
+ "buffer: \(hexAddr(Builtin.addressof(&x.buffer))),"
+ " \(x.range.startIndex())..\(x.range.endIndex()))"
}
func repr(x: ContiguousUTF16Slice) -> String {
return "ContiguousUTF16Slice(owner: \(hexAddr(x.owner)), count: \(x.count))"
}
func repr(x: NewString) -> String {
switch x.representation {
case .Contiguous(var rep):
return "NewString(\(repr(rep)))"
case .Opaque(var rep):
return "NewString(\(repr(rep)))"
}
}
// CHECK: Testing
println("Testing...")
//===--------- non-ASCII ---------===
// Cocoa stores non-ASCII in a UTF16 buffer
var nsUTF16 = NSString(withUTF8String: "🏂☃❅❆❄︎⛄️❄️")
// CHECK-NEXT: false
println("\(CFStringGetCharactersPtr(nsUTF16).isNull())")
// CHECK-NEXT: NSString@[[utf16address:[x0-9a-f]+]] = "🏂"
println(" \(repr(nsUTF16))")
// CHECK-NEXT: NewString(ContiguousUTF16Slice(owner: @[[utf16address]]
var newNSUTF16 = NewString(nsUTF16)
println(" \(repr(newNSUTF16))")
// CHECK-NEXT: NSString@[[utf16address]] = "🏂"
var nsRoundTripUTF16: NSString = newNSUTF16
println(" \(repr(nsRoundTripUTF16))")
//===--------- ASCII ---------===
// Cocoa stores ASCII in a buffer of bytes
var nsASCII = NSString(withUTF8String: "foobar")
// CHECK-NEXT: true
println("\(CFStringGetCharactersPtr(nsASCII).isNull())")
// CHECK-NEXT: NSString@[[asciiaddress:[x0-9a-f]+]] = "foobar"
println(" \(repr(nsASCII))")
// CHECK-NEXT: NewString(OpaqueUTF16Slice(buffer: @[[asciiaddress]], 0..6))
var newNSASCII = NewString(nsASCII)
println(" \(repr(newNSASCII))")
// CHECK-NEXT: NSString@[[asciiaddress]] = "foobar"
var nsRoundTripASCII: NSString = newNSASCII
println(" \(repr(nsRoundTripASCII))")
// CHECK-NEXT: Done.
println("Done.")
